Mimblewimble Protocol - Crypto Academy / S4W2 - Homework Post for @fredquantum

image.png

Hola SteemitCryptoAcademy, esta es mi tarea sobre la clase delk profesor @fredquantum sobre el Protocolo Mimblewimble una tecnología innovadora que esta enfocada en la privacidad en la blockchain, acontinuacion mas detalle sobre este protocolo.

image.png
image.png

1. Explique detalladamente su comprensión del protocolo Mimblewimble.

image.png
FUENTE

Este es un protocolo que esta enfocado en la privacidad de la blockchain creado en 2016 por un entusiasta de bitcoin bajo el apodo de Tom Elvis Jedusor, un dato curioso es que el nombre de este protocolo esta inspirado en un conjuro de la famosa saga de harry potter, el cual evita que los que están bajo este no puedan decir un conjuro, un tanto extraño.

Cuando en una blockchain se realiza una transacción se generan varios registros y cada uno va enlazado con el anterior, una de las características mas resaltaste de la blockcha es que es publica y transparente cualquier persona puede ver el estado de una transacción, MimbleWimble rompe con este esquema ya que esta enfocada en la privacidad criptografica de manera que terceros no puedan ver la dirección ni el estado de la transacción, también busca romper con los problema de escalabilidad de alguna criptomonedas.

Como hace posible este protocolo la privacidad, MimbleWimble agrupa todos los datos en un solo gran bloque el cual es verificada sin datos individuales es decir no contiene, ni la dirección, ni el monto de la transacción. Gracias a las transciones confidenciales, permite a los usurarios encriptar los datos y la cantidad de criptomonedas enviada en una transacción, de esta manera ningún tercero puede ver los detalles de la misma.

image.png
image.png

2. Discuta en detalle cómo funciona el protocolo Mimblewimble blockchain.

La blockchain Mimblewimble ofrece un sistema innovador de transacciones confidenciales el cual le proporciona un alto grado de privacidad y seguridad a los usuarios. La función de Mimblewimble esta comprendida de la siguiente manera:

Agrupa en un solo registro→ Comprime los datos→ Verifica

  • Agrupa en un solo registro, en vez de varios bloque este posa la información en un único bloque(registro), el cual son validados sin necesidad aportar información detallada de cada una de las transacciones.

  • Comprime y reduce los datos, este protocolo permite reducir la información en el bloque a los usuarios, el cual no sera visible ni la dirección del emisor y receptor, tampoco el monto, esto sucede ya que Mimblewimble a los usuarios cifrar la cantidad de criptomoneda, dando confidencialidad y seguridad ya que esta oculta a la vista de terceros solos las partes involucradas pueden ver la información detallada, esto mejora la escalabilidad de la red.

  • Verificación, para que una transacción pueda ser validada el numero de entrada debe ser el mismo que de salida, y la diferencia entre ellas debe ser iguala cero. Esto es posible con el esquema Pedersen este evita que los terceros vean la información detallada de la transacción.

En la siguiente imagen vemos como se ve un Bloque en la blockchain Mimblewimble.


image.png
Captura tomada a mi computador, fuente: Mimblewimble explorer

Como vemos en el bloque solo hay información aleatoria pero no da información de las direcciones de salida ni entrada de la transacción, ni el monto.

image.png
image.png

3. Discuta en detalle su comprensión de las Transacciones Confidenciales (CTs).

Las transacciones Confidenciales (Cts) nacen por los problemas que presenta la red bitcoin en cuando a la confidencialidad de datos, (Cts) permite que las transacciones sean privadas y evitar los problemas de fungibilidad. La información y detalles de la transacion solo la pueden ver el emisor y receptor pero aunque la información tales como, el monto y la dirección, de igual manera la transacción queda registrada y confirmada en la cadena de bloque.

Cts funciona con mediante el uso de criptografia avanzada y para alcanzar el grado de privacidad requerido se lleva a cabo con el esquema Pedersen Commitment, el cual es posible , mediante el la criptografia homomórfica, este tipo de criptografia permite realizar transacciones sin la necesitad de usar direcciones ya que este utiliza firmas ciegas el cual para que una transferencia se logre los usuarios deben utilizar multifirmas para que la transacción sea verificada y aprobada, entonces los datos cifrados solo pueden ser comprobados mediante las firmas que solo son compartida entre el emisor y el receptor , de esta manera resguarda la información.

La criptografía homomórfica es un esquema de cifrado que permite la posibilidad de trabajar con datos cifrados sin necesidad de descifrarlos, minimizando la posibilidad de exposición de la información. welivesecurity

image.png
image.png

4. ¿Cómo cree que se puede utilizar el protocolo Mimblewimble en la red Bitcoin para permitir el anonimato de las transacciones y mejorar la escalabilidad?

En uno de los grandes problemas que enfrenta la blockhain bitcoin es la escalabilidad y la privacidad de los usuarios si bien su tecnología es altamente segura no pasa lo mismo en cuestiones de privacidad ya que cualquier persona puede ver tanto en monto como el destino y destinatario de una transacción, de ser implementado Mimblewimble en la red bitcoin propones atacar estos problemas.

Para una transacción sea posible en la blockchain bitcoin se necesita que una gran cantidad de dato sea almacenado esto hace que la velocidad en que se hace las transaciones sean mas lenta, pero si el protocolo Mimblewimble se implemeta en bitcoin permitiría una mejor escalabilidad ya que las transacciones se agrupan en un solo bloque, con esto se reduce la cantidad de datos o información almacenados en la blockchain de esta manera reduce el tiempo en hacer una transacción y por ende mejora la escalabilidad. El protocolo Mimblewimble, esta diseñado de manera de que los usuarios cuente con la privacidad necesaria a la hora de hacer una transacción, ya que es no se hace mediante dirección sino por firmas digitales.

Suena muy bien de implementarse en bitcoin pondría fin a estos problemas sin embargo no es tan sencillo como suena, según varios expertos aseguran que no seria fácil de implementar este protocolo en bitcoin, aunque no imposible de llevarse a cabo, la escalabilidad y privacidad de bitcoin le darían un punto mas fuerte a esta criptomonda.

image.png
image.png

5. Indique los pros y los contras del protocolo Mimblewimble

Si bien este un protocolo innovado e interesante, ya que propone atacar los problemas de escalabilidad y privacidad en la critografia puede ser un gran desafió en la implementacion a continuación los pros y contra de este protocolo:


Pros:

  • Privacidad, uno de sus puntos fuerte y el que ha cautivado es el tema de la privacidad que tienen los usuarios a la hora de hacer una transacción.

  • Velocidad, debido a que Mimblewimble reduce todos los datos ya que no muestra ni las direcciones ni el monto de una transacciónya que se comprimen en una sola permite que sea mas eficiente y veloz, mejorando la escalabilidad de la red.

  • Fungibilidad, debido a que la dirección ni el monto de la transacción el valor de la criptomoneda se mantiene evitando los problemas de la fungibilidad.


Contras

  • Al funcionar con firmas digitales puede ser vulnerables a ataques, con computadoras cuanticas.

  • Los usuarios deben estar conectados al mismo tiempo para que la transacción pueda llevar a cabo ya que las transferencias son de igual a igual.

  • Las transacciones por segundo son una limitación comparándola con otras blockchains tradicionales, pero el bajo peso de la información de las transacciones hace que se puedan procesar mas rápido.

image.png
image.png

6. Comente en detalle al menos una criptografía que utilice el protocolo Mimblewimble.

En este momentos varias criptografia tienen como base el protocolo Mimblewimble, una de ella es BEAM esta criptomoneda descentralizada que funciona de manera privada gracias al protocolo Mimblewimble y su lanzamiento fue en marzo del año 2018, su principal objetivo mantener la privacidad y ser altamente escalable. Hoy dia se encuentra en el puesto 481 de coinmarketcap, con un precio se 0.72 y un maximo de acciones en circulacion de 262.800.000

Screenshot_20210918-193632~2.png
Fuente

Gracias Mimblewimble, permite BEAM sea escalable y anónima. BEAN es una criptomoneda de poco almacenamiento, enfocada en la privacidad, al ser de poco almacenamiento la hace muy escalable, permite que las transacciones sean guardadas de manera segura en la cadena de bloques.

BEAM es único en todos los sentidos, ya que confiere la transferencia privada de activos de una manera de igual a igual. Las transacciones son privadas de forma predeterminada, y el historial completo de transacciones no necesariamente se almacena públicamente para la validación de blockchain. Este marco minimalista reduce el tamaño de la cadena de bloques, optimizando así la escalabilidad. territoriobitcoin

Algunas de sus características son:

  • La privacidad esta en manos de los usuarios ya que depende de ellos que información puede ser revelada.

  • Los datos de la transacción no son almacenadas en la cadena de bloques.

  • Posee menos datos el cual la hace que la verificación de la transacción sea mas rápida y eficaz.

image.png
image.png

Conclusión

En conclusión este protocolo enfocado a la privacidad, este innovador protocolo se presenta como una solución a criptomonedas como bitcoin, que tiene problemas de escalavilidad uns de los principales preocupación de los usuarios la confidencialidad de las transacciones ya que al hacer una transacción en bitcoin cualquier persona puede hacer seguimiento, de donde salio cuanto salio y a donde llegara sin embargo el protocolo se planta como una de las piezas que le faltaba a bitcoin para consolidarse en cuanto a privacidad y escalabilida.

Espero haya sido de su agrado mi tarea, gracias al criptoprofesor por impartir sus conocimientos nos ofreció una clase muy nutrida de informa e interesante, saludos y buenos deseos.

Análisis propio, fuentes de investigación:
Cointelegraph
Territoriobitcoin
Bit2meacademy

💞 Gracias por visitar mi post 💞



postfinal.png

Sort:  
Loading...

Coin Marketplace

STEEM 0.17
TRX 0.15
JST 0.028
BTC 62014.91
ETH 2410.27
USDT 1.00
SBD 2.50